Understanding BTU/hr to Watts Conversions
What is BTU/hr?
BTU (British Thermal Unit) is a traditional unit of heat energy. BTU/hr refers to the rate of heat energy transfer. It's primarily used in the HVAC industry and helps quantify how much heat energy is produced or removed per hour.
What is a Watt?
A watt is a unit of power in the International System of Units (SI) that measures the rate at which energy is used or produced. It is equivalent to one joule per second. Watts are commonly used to measure the power consumption of electrical devices.
Conversion Formula
To convert BTU/hr to watts, the formula is:
- 1 BTU/hr ≈ 0.293071 watts
So, to convert BTU/hr to watts, multiply the BTU value by 0.293071.
Real-World Examples of BTU/hr to Watts Conversion
Device | BTU/hr | Watts |
---|---|---|
LED Light Bulb | 34.12 BTU/hr | 10 W |
Desktop Computer | 853.04 BTU/hr | 250 W |
Electric Heater (Small Room) | 5118.21 BTU/hr | 1500 W |
Central Air Conditioner (Large) | 11942.49 BTU/hr | 3500 W |

Frequently Asked Questions
How do I convert BTU/hr to watts?
To convert BTU/hr to watts, multiply the BTU/hr value by 0.293071. For example, if you have 1000 BTU/hr, it would equal 293.07 watts.
Is this conversion accurate?
Yes, the conversion factor (1 BTU/hr = 0.293071 watts) is standardized and highly accurate for general use. For critical applications, it's always a good idea to verify using specific device or system specifications.
What is the difference between watts and BTU/hr?
Watts measure the rate of energy consumption or production, whereas BTU/hr is a unit used to measure the rate of heat energy transfer. While watts are typically used for electrical devices, BTU/hr is commonly used for heating and cooling systems.
Can I convert watts back to BTU/hr?
Yes, you can. To convert watts to BTU/hr, simply divide the wattage by 0.293071. This will give you the heat energy transfer in BTU per hour.
